Show moreDiscover the poignant tale of Salvage the Bones, a mesmerizing novel by acclaimed author Jesmyn Ward. This award-winning book, steeped in the tragic yet resilient spirit of a family in a bayou town, follows the life of Esch, a fifteen-year-old girl, during the twelve harrowing days leading up to Hurricane Katrina. As she and her brothers prepare for the storm, the novel captures the stark contrast between the looming disaster and their fierce love for their motherless family, their treasured pitbull, China, and the realities of their impoverished lives.
Set in Bois Sauvage, a predominantly black community, the story delves deeply into themes of survival, sacrifice, and the complexity of familial relationships. Each day portrayed is rich with the emotional intricacies that define Esch's turbulent adolescence amidst the chaos of a natural disaster. The vivid writing style immerses readers in a world where love coexists with loss, weaving the narrative through Esch’s struggles with teenage motherhood, her complex relationship with her father, and her profound connection to China and her puppies.
